Remodel of brick dorm building into 8 apartments, 2 story, new inside wood frame walls and ceiling. Engineer says NM cable is not allowed per code, but city and bidding electric contractors says it is. Engineer pulled drawings and before I find another engineer, Is NM (romex) cable allowed inside the wood framing ?

It can be depending on the classification of the building. If the inspection department allows it then it is good but if the engineers plans says you cannot use 34NM then you ust follow the plans. I would ask the building inspector to classify the building and see if it jives with 334.10 and then let the engineer know

Most likely allowed unless prohibited by local ordinance, however, to make sure check the plans for type construction and compare to 334.10

334.10Uses Permitted.

Type NM, Type NMC, and Type NMS cables shall be permitted to be used in the following,
except as prohibited in 334.12:
(1) One- and two-family dwellings and their attached or detached garages, and their storage buildings.
(2) Multifamily dwellings permitted to be of Types III, IV,and V construction.

(3) Other structures permitted to be of Types III, IV, and V construction. Cables shall be concealed within walls, floors, or ceilings that provide a thermal barrier of material that has at least a 15-minute finish rating as identified in listings of fire-rated assemblies

I would check the plans, the classification type is supposed to be documented. If not, call the Bldg Dept.
And, as has been mentioned, check to see there are no specifications that state otherwise.
